What Happens Immediately After a Crash

After a crash occurs, law enforcement is typically the first on the scene, tasked with assessing the situation and ensuring safety. Officers will document key details such as the time, location, and contributing factors of the accident. They also collect statements from involved parties and witnesses. This initial assessment lays the foundation for the official crash report, capturing crucial information while ensuring that the area is secure for further investigation.

Gathering Necessary Information

Before submitting your request, compile imperative details about the crash. This includes the date, time, and location of the incident, along with the names of involved parties and any report number, if available. Having this information on hand will expedite the processing of your request and enhance accuracy.

Submitting Your Request: Methods and Channels

You have multiple options for submitting your crash report request in Houston County. You can choose to deliver your request in person at the local law enforcement agency, utilize mail services, or submit your request online, if available. Each method has its advantages depending on your comfort level and urgency.

For in-person requests, visit the police department, where staff can assist you directly. Mail requests should be sent to the designated address with all necessary information included. Online submissions, when available, offer convenience and usually result in faster processing times. Always check local resources for updated contact information and access instructions for the online portal.

Local Authorities and Their Roles

Your primary point of contact for crash report inquiries should be local authorities such as the Houston County Sheriff’s Office or the Tennessee Highway Patrol. These organizations handle accident investigations and maintain the related documentation. They can clarify any aspects of the report, helping you understand the details and implications of your request.
